Thing #10

I had to create a netvibes page for my graduate class - which I'm assuming is very similar to the Google Reader. I have subscribed to feeds from several educational sites and podcasts. There are also several blogs that I read regularly that I follow using the netvibes page. It is a real time saver because I don't have to go to all the websites individually. I can see if they have been updated and read the updates directly through the netvibes page.
